It is my understanding that you can currently only place an order for a WT H3.0, EG or BRaptor and only existing reservation holder can do so, no off the street orders allowed. Clipped from the Granger March update thread:

How does a customer switch to a Raptor or Everglades and still qualify for pricing protection?
J2 order banks will open March 8 after the cutoff. Because these are new series, they do not qualify for any price protection.
